Output c446d6abf323fb30d313f4d66b2fa863b27207f569da7a0775593f88f3058933:4

value
23829651
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c951f7c7f42fbb186e6fae717b0c9564e8e98f9 OP_EQUAL
address
MDRVRBp8frcNSG1A5Jhd8avEY4MZyMuADd
transaction
c446d6abf323fb30d313f4d66b2fa863b27207f569da7a0775593f88f3058933
spent
true